Sightings of coyotes in Florida peak in May, when 267 of the year's 1,823 verified observations are logged — about 14.6% of the annual total. Activity stays high through May, January and December.

The quietest stretch is September, August and July, when coyotes are hardest to find — September sees just 81 records. If a reliable sighting matters, plan around the peak window rather than the off-season.
